What can I see and do near Kayenta Art Village?
Sights like Ivins Petroglyphs and Jacob Hamblin House highlight some of the local culture. Enjoy the outdoors at Fire Lake Park at Ivins Reservoir, UNITY Park, or Jacob Hamblin Home Historical Site. Attractions like Coyote Gulch Art Village and Tuacahn Amphitheatre and Center for the Arts highlight the local culture.
